Overview

The silicone curing machine is a specialized industrial device designed to cure silicone products by applying controlled heat and pressure. It is a critical piece of equipment in industries that manufacture silicone-based items, such as automotive seals, medical devices, and kitchenware. The machine ensures that silicone products achieve optimal physical properties, including elasticity, durability, and resistance to extreme temperatures. Modern silicone curing machines often feature advanced automation, allowing for precise control over curing parameters. This ensures consistent product quality and reduces the risk of defects. The machine is widely used in sectors like healthcare, automotive, and consumer goods, where high-performance silicone products are in demand.

Structure and Working Principle

A silicone curing machine typically consists of a heating chamber, pressure plates, and a control system. The heating chamber is equipped with electric or gas-powered heaters that generate the required temperature for curing. Pressure plates apply uniform force to the silicone material, ensuring even curing throughout the product. The working principle involves placing uncured silicone products in the machine, where they are subjected to a predetermined temperature and pressure for a specific duration. The heat activates the curing agents in the silicone, while the pressure ensures the material takes the desired shape. The control system monitors and adjusts these parameters to achieve consistent results.

Key Features

Silicone curing machines are known for their precise temperature control, which is crucial for achieving uniform curing. Many models feature programmable settings, allowing operators to customize curing cycles for different silicone products. The machines also offer adjustable pressure settings, ensuring that delicate or complex shapes are cured without distortion. Automation is another key feature, with some machines incorporating robotic arms or conveyor systems for loading and unloading products. This reduces labor costs and increases production efficiency. Additionally, safety features like emergency stop buttons and overheating protection are standard in high-quality machines.

Application Areas

Silicone curing machines are used in a variety of industries, including automotive, healthcare, and consumer goods. In the automotive sector, they are used to produce silicone seals and gaskets that withstand extreme temperatures and pressures. The healthcare industry relies on these machines to manufacture medical-grade silicone products like tubing and implants. Consumer goods manufacturers use silicone curing machines to produce kitchenware, bakeware, and baby products. The machines ensure that these items are safe, durable, and free from defects. Other applications include electronics, where silicone is used for insulation and protective coatings.

Maintenance and Precautions

Regular maintenance is essential to keep a silicone curing machine in optimal condition. This includes cleaning the heating chamber and pressure plates to prevent contamination, as well as inspecting electrical components for wear and tear. Lubricating moving parts and calibrating the control system are also recommended. Safety precautions include ensuring proper ventilation to disperse any fumes generated during curing. Operators should wear protective gear, such as heat-resistant gloves and goggles, when handling the machine. Emergency stop buttons should be tested regularly to ensure they function correctly in case of malfunction.

B2B Procurement Guide

When purchasing a silicone curing machine, B2B buyers should consider factors like production capacity, temperature range, and pressure settings. Machines with higher production capacities are suitable for large-scale manufacturing, while smaller units may suffice for niche applications. The temperature range should match the requirements of the silicone products being cured. Automation features, such as programmable controls and robotic loading systems, can significantly enhance efficiency. Buyers should also evaluate the machine's energy efficiency and compliance with industry standards. It's advisable to request demos and consult with manufacturers to ensure the machine meets specific needs.
